Method Details- 
isEqualToTemplateVerify that the actual URI is equal to the URI built using the givenuriTemplateanduriVars. Example:// Verify that uri is equal to "/orders/1/items/2" assertThat(uri).isEqualToTemplate("/orders/{orderId}/items/{itemId}", 1, 2));- Parameters:
- uriTemplate- the expected URI string, with a number of URI template variables
- uriVars- the values to replace the URI template variables
- See Also:
 
- 
matchesAntPatternVerify that the actual URI matches the given Ant-styleuriPattern. Example:// Verify that pattern matches "/orders/1/items/2" assertThat(uri).matchPattern("/orders/*"));- Parameters:
- uriPattern- the pattern that is expected to match
